Calorie per Hour (Thermochemical)
Introduction : This unit measures low-power thermal transfer at a rate of one thermochemical calorie per hour, equal to roughly 4.184 joules/hour. It is primarily used in academic and niche engineering contexts involving small heat quantities.
History & Origin : Based on the thermochemical definition (1 cal = 4.184 J), it was standardized for chemical thermodynamics. The hourly version supports applications requiring slow, long-term heat tracking.
Current Use : Common in nutrition, metabolic research, and older academic publications. Suitable for long-duration, low-intensity processes such as chemical equilibrium heat changes and metabolic rate approximations.
Terawatt (10¹² Watts)
Introduction : A terawatt is equivalent to 1 trillion (10¹²) watts. It’s a large-scale unit used to express global power production or energy needs on national or planetary levels.
History & Origin : Gained relevance in the 20th century as energy tracking evolved with global industrialization. Now widely used in discussions of energy policy, renewables, and climate science.
Current Use : Common in evaluating the world’s total energy consumption, estimating large grid outputs, or projecting the capacity of entire energy sectors like solar or nuclear power.

What are the standard abbreviation or symbols for cal th hour and terawatt?
The standard abbreviation for cal th hour is “cal(th)/h”, while terawatt is abbreviated as “TW.” These symbols are commonly used to represent units of power in both everyday contexts and technical measurements.
What is the process of conversion from cal th hour to terawatt units?
For conversion from cal th hour to terawatt, multiply the number of cal th hour by 1.163E-15 as one cal th hour equals 1.163E-15 terawatt.
Formula: No of terawatt = No of cal th hour × 1.163E-15
This is the standard method used for conversion between these units of power.
How do you convert terawatt to cal th hour?
To convert terawatt to cal th hour, multiply the number of terawatt by 8.5984522785899E+14 as one terawatt equals 8.5984522785899E+14 cal th hour.
Formula: No of cal th hour = No of terawatt × 8.5984522785899E+14
